YouTube Faces Massive Backlash Over AI Age Checks
YouTube is in hot water as a wave of outrage grows among its users over a controversial new AI initiative aimed at detecting underage users in the United States. Tens of thousands of content creators are rallying against these intrusive measures, fearing that access to their beloved content may be severely restricted.
Petition Gain Momentum
A Change.org petition urging YouTube to abandon its invasive AI age verification system is rapidly approaching its goal of 50,000 signatures. Users are flooding in with concerns that the age checks could jeopardize their anonymity and disrupt their viewing habits.
How Does the System Work?
According to YouTube, the AI age verification process analyzes a variety of signals, including the types of videos users search and watch, as well as the lifespan of their accounts. If the system estimates a user to be under 18, strict limitations are imposed, including disabling personalized ads and enabling tools to block harmful content.
Privacy Concerns Abound
Privacy experts have raised alarms about these measures, expressing worries over data protection and misuse. YouTube does not clarify how it will handle data from users incorrectly flagged as minors, with their only defense being that they don't retain personal identification data for advertising purposes.
The Stakes Are High
The petition's initiator, an anonymous YouTuber known for exploring video game lore, voiced concerns about the potential for personal data breaches. They questioned the security of sensitive information if YouTube were to experience a data leak.
Are Parents Passing the Buck?
Many commenters have pointed out that these measures seem designed to placate parents struggling to manage their children's online activities. One petition signer remarked, "This is precisely why YouTube Kids was created—why not direct parents there instead?"

Critics Raise Valid Questions
Critics have also questioned the efficacy of using watch history as an age indicator, especially as many adults indulge in nostalgic, child-friendly content. One YouTuber expressed frustration over the notion that their interests could arbitrarily classify them as minors.
A Growing Movement Against Surveillance
The backlash against YouTube's AI initiative is gaining momentum as dozens of self-identified YouTubers join the cause hourly. The pushback reflects a larger concern over digital freedom and privacy as age verification measures become more common across online platforms.
